### Finance Review: Pilot Churn — Ashgrove Programme

Sales leads: churn in the Ashgrove pilot hit 11% in the second quarter, up from 6%. Drivers: onboarding delays and pricing confusion on the Fennel tier. Renewals among accounts with dedicated support held at 97%. Recommendation: pause new pilot enrolments, fix onboarding, revisit tier copy. Full cohort tables available on request. Strategic context for the pause is set out below.

board note of kadug-tawig: Only 5 of the 100 pilot accounts renewed Oliath, so a churn review is set for April 15.

## Artifact Signing — Inventory Reconciliation Job

The nightly reconciliation job for Stockline now signs its output manifests before upload. Unsigned manifests are rejected by the Ledgerbox ingest as of build 412. Two mismatches last week traced to a stale key on the runner pool; rotated Tuesday. Action for sync: confirm all runners pull the current key at job start. The active signing key for the reconciliation pipeline is as follows.

signing key of yafop-taguf = bky3_Kre

Vendor note — Timetabler engine (Claralux Systems)

Contract renews next month. Solver v4 fixed the double-booking bug but licensing now meters by concurrent schools. Usage at Birchvale pilot is within cap. Pending: SLA clause on solver timeouts, still in legal review. No action needed this week beyond flagging the renewal date. For escalations, the vendor asks we route everything through their account desk.

billing contact of bawep-tajeg = tamath.silion.fraok@olvarqsoft.local

## Test-plan note: SQL lint gate

All migration files under `db/changes/` must pass `sqlsentry check` before merge; the pipeline blocks on rule sets L1–L4 (keyword casing, qualified column names, banned implicit casts, and trailing semicolons). Run it locally first — CI queue times at Bramholt are long on Mondays. Fixtures for rule regressions live in `test/lint/sql/`; add one whenever you suppress a rule. The lint service validates each run against the policy server, which expects the bearer credential shown below.

bearer token for yagef-yahaf: eyJhbGciOiJIUzI1NiIsInR5cCI6IkpXVCJ9.eyJzdWIiOiIjTGyX4q1qSIn0.o7LtVLNaptGl